返回顶部
首页 > 问答 > 数据库 > 数据库中的权限管理是什么?如何授权和撤销权限?
0
待解决

数据库中的权限管理是什么?如何授权和撤销权限?

  • 匿名发布
  • 2023-11-15
  • 发布在 问答/数据库
39

其他回答1

fengwen0234

2023-11-15

数据库中的权限管理是指为数据库中的用户或角色分配对数据库对象(如表、视图、存储过程等)进行操作的权限。

授权权限可以使用GRANT语句来完成,撤销权限可以使用REVOKE语句来完成。以下是一个示例:

为用户johndoe授予SELECT权限:

GRANT SELECT ON mytable TO johndoe;

为角色admin授予INSERT、UPDATE和DELETE权限:

GRANT INSERT, UPDATE, DELETE ON mytable TO admin;

撤销用户johndoe的SELECT权限:

REVOKE SELECT ON mytable FROM johndoe;

撤销角色admin的INSERT、UPDATE和DELETE权限:

REVOKE INSERT, UPDATE, DELETE ON mytable FROM admin;
相关文章
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作